Understanding the PTE Exam Format

Before diving into the study strategy, it's important to understand the PTE examination format. The test usually includes 3 main parts:

  • Speaking and Writing (77-- 93 minutes)
  • Reading (32-- 41 minutes)
  • Listening (45-- 57 minutes)

A One-Week Study Plan

Day 1: Understanding the Exam Format

  • Familiarize Yourself: Take time to understand the examination's structure, types of questions, and scoring requirements.
  • Resources: Gather study materials like books, online courses, and practice tests.
  • Practice: Attempt a full-length mock test to evaluate your present level and recognize strong and weak areas.

Day 2: Focus on Speaking Skills

  • Practice Speaking: Use the PTE Speaking design template and record yourself speaking on different topics.
  • Tips:
  • Practice articulation, pronunciation, and fluency.
  • Use hint cards for spontaneous speaking workouts.
  • Activities: Partner with a buddy for speaking practice or utilize online platforms for language exchange.

Day 3: Writing Preparation

  • Comprehend the Writing Tasks: Familiarize yourself with both the Write Essay and Summarize Written Text jobs.
  • Daily Writing: Write a minimum of two essays. Concentrate on structure, argument development, and grammar.
  • Feedback: Seek feedback from trainers or online communities to improve.

Day 4: Reading Skills Enhancement

  • Practice Different Question Types: Focus on multiple-choice questions, re-order paragraphs, and fill in the blanks.
  • Strategies:
  • Skim through passages for essences before reading in information.
  • Practice time management to ensure you can complete the reading area within the assigned time.
  • Resources: Use practice tests from main PTE resources for authentic question types.

Day 5: Listening Skills Development

  • Practice Listening Tasks: Work on summing up spoken texts and responding to questions based upon audio recordings.
  • Tips:
  • Listen to English podcasts, news, or audiobooks to enhance understanding.
  • Take notes while listening to improve details retention.
  • Mock Test: Complete a mock listening area under timed conditions.

Day 6: Full Practice Test

  • Simulate Test Conditions: Take a full-length PTE practice test to experience the examination day pressure.
  • Review and Analyze Performance: Identify locations that still need improvement and designate time for them.
  • Rest: Allow yourself some downtime to prevent burnout.

Day 7: Final Review and Relaxation

  • Evaluation Mistakes: Go over the concerns you dealt with and comprehend why you missed them.
  • Light Practice: Engage in light activities such as enjoying English movies or checking out articles to reinforce your learning.
  • Rest and Prepare: Ensure you get plenty of rest before test day. Prepare all needed documents and information.

FAQ

1. How much does the PTE examination cost?

  • The expense of the PTE examination varies by area however normally ranges from ₤ 150 to ₤ 300.

2. How long is the PTE certificate valid?

  • The PTE certificate stands for 2 years from the test date.

3. Can I retake the PTE exam if I don't achieve my desired score?

  • Yes, prospects can retake the PTE exam as sometimes as they want, but it's a good idea to wait at least five days in between attempts.

4. What rating do I require for universities?

  • Score requirements differ by institution and program; usually, a score between 50 and 65 is accepted for undergraduate courses, while 65 to 75 is generally required for postgraduate programs.
